John Aberdein

John Aberdein has taught and lived between Stromness and Hoy since 1983. His novel Amande’s Bed received the Saltire First Book Award in 2005. Its sequel Strip the Willow was adjudged Fiction of the Year by the Scottish Arts Council in 2010.

John Aberdein's work featured in PN Review comprises one contribution of poetry.
